Benign prostatic hypertrophy (BPH) is the most common cause of urinary outflow obstruction. Transurethral resection of the prostate (TURP) is the preferred treatment for symptomatic BPH and is considered the gold standard of treatment. Balloon dilatation of the prostate (TUBD), besides some criticism, represents a nonoperative treatment alternative for treatment of symptomatic BPH which is simple and safe. We describe the technique of TUBD, balloon technology, as well as advantages and disadvantages of balloon dilatation.
